    Jamie Lee Curtis Publicly Apologizes For Blasting Latest Marvel Phase as “Bad”

    Thursday, Jamie Lee Curtis issued a public apology following a remark while promoting her new film, Borderlands, which went viral. She insulted the MCU.

    Jamie Lee Curtis has been on a press tour as an actress promoting her new role in the upcoming Borderlands film adaptation . She has come under fire for recent disparaging remarks regarding the current state of the Marvel Cinematic Universe. As posted on the official MTV X (formerly Twitter) account, Curtis is seen insulting the MCU in a tongue-in-cheek segment while being interviewed. The whole clip can be seen below, as posted by MTV.

    When MTV’s Joshua Horowitz asks, “What phase is Marvel in right now?” Jamie Lee Curtis responds with a quick “Bad” before erupting into nervous laughter along with her costars and the interviewer himself. Horowitz replies, “Oh my!” before asking the rest of the cast, who notably had kinder answers than Curtis.

    Curtis then took to her own official X account to publicly apologize for the blunder. She writes “My comments about Marvel were stupid and I will do better. I’ve reached out to Kevin Feige and will no longer play in that mud slinging sandbox of competition we call the internet nor will I engage in the toilet paper promotion or game play that is designed for clicks not content or conversation.” The post has been protected, so no fan response can be seen recorded underneath.

    These remarks come as the latest film in the MCU, Deadpool & Wolverine, has absolutely smashed the box office record for a rated R film opening domestically, flaunting an opening weekend gross of $211,435,291 and over $500 million globally as of writing this post.

    Jamie Lee Curtis will star in the upcoming Borderlands film adaptation, which will launch globally in theatres on August 9.
